Salary & Conditions:

  • Starting salary for a new specialist with no experience: 70,000 SEK/month (approx. 6,152 EUR gross).
  • Average salary for specialist doctors in Sweden: 80,000 – 110,000 SEK/month (approx. 7,000 – 9,600 EURgross), with additional compensation for on-call duties.
  • Salary is determined based on experience and qualifications.

About the Clinic:
Our Psychiatric Clinic offers a wide range of services across multiple locations in central Sweden. Our facilities include:

  • Inpatient care with a 24/7 emergency department and four wards with 58 beds in a modern facility.
    Forensic psychiatry unit with 24 beds.
  • Specialized units for first-episode psychosis (NIP), digital ADHD clinic, geriatric psychiatry, LARO (opioid substitution therapy), eating disorder care, and brain stimulation treatment.
  • A commitment to comprehensive and innovative psychiatric care for patients across all psychiatric diagnostic areas.
